About Kuqa Time Zone

Kuqa, in Xinjiang, China, uses the IANA time zone Asia/Urumqi. This zone operates at UTC+6 throughout the year, meaning local time in Kuqa is six hours ahead of Coordinated Universal Time. Unlike many regions in Europe, North America, and Australia, Kuqa does not observe daylight saving time, so its offset remains stable in every month.

Geographically, Kuqa is in the Xinjiang Uyghur Autonomous Region in western China, where local civil time often differs from the official nationwide standard of China Standard Time (UTC+8) used in Beijing, Shanghai, and Guangzhou. In practical terms, Asia/Urumqi is 2 hours behind Beijing time, so when it is 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it is 11:00 AM in Beijing. This matters for domestic business scheduling, rail and flight planning, and communication with eastern Chinese offices.

Kuqa’s time relationship with neighboring regions is also important for cross-border coordination. Kuqa at UTC+6 matches Almaty time in Kazakhstan for much of the year, is 2 hours ahead of Dubai (UTC+4), and is 3 hours behind Tokyo (UTC+9). For companies managing trucking, energy, textiles, or regional trade routes across Central Asia and inland western China, these fixed offsets make recurring scheduling easier because Kuqa does not shift clocks seasonally.

Kuqa City Details

Kuqa is a city in China (CN) with a population of 102,752, making it a mid-sized urban center in Xinjiang with regional importance for local commerce, transport, and administration. Its coordinates are 41.71707° N, 82.93064° E, placing it in northwestern China along historic inland routes that connect the Tarim Basin with other parts of Central Asia and western China.

The local currency is the Chinese yuan (CNY), which is the standard currency used across China for hotels, transport, dining, and business payments. If you need to call Kuqa from abroad, the country dialing code is +86, so international callers should begin with China’s country code before the local number.

Time Differences from Kuqa

Kuqa uses UTC+6, so its time difference with major global business centers depends on whether those places are on standard time or daylight saving time.

  • New York: Kuqa is 11 hours ahead of New York during Eastern Standard Time (UTC-5) and 10 hours ahead during Eastern Daylight Time (UTC-4). When it’s 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it’s 10:00 PM the previous day in New York during EST, or 11:00 PM the previous day during EDT.
  • London: Kuqa is 6 hours ahead of London during Greenwich Mean Time (UTC+0) and 5 hours ahead during British Summer Time (UTC+1). When it’s 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it’s 3:00 AM in London during winter or 4:00 AM during summer.
  • Tokyo: Kuqa is 3 hours behind Tokyo year-round because Tokyo uses JST (UTC+9) and does not observe DST. When it’s 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it’s 12:00 PM in Tokyo.
  • Sydney: Kuqa is 4 hours behind Sydney during Australian Eastern Standard Time (UTC+10) and 5 hours behind during Australian Eastern Daylight Time (UTC+11). When it’s 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it’s 1:00 PM in Sydney during AEST or 2:00 PM during AEDT.
  • Dubai: Kuqa is 2 hours ahead of Dubai year-round because Dubai uses GST (UTC+4) with no daylight saving time. When it’s 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it’s 7:00 AM in Dubai.

For real scheduling, this means late afternoon in Kuqa often works best for Europe and the Gulf, while evening in Kuqa is usually the most realistic overlap for the US East Coast. A 6:00 PM meeting in Kuqa is 12:00 PM in London during winter, 1:00 PM in London during summer, 7:00 AM in New York during EST, and 8:00 AM in New York during EDT, which is often a workable compromise for international teams.

Frequently Asked Questions

What time zone is Kuqa in?

Kuqa is in the Asia/Urumqi time zone. This time zone runs at UTC+6 all year and is commonly used in parts of Xinjiang in western China, even though China officially uses a single national standard time of UTC+8.

Does Kuqa observe daylight saving time?

No, Kuqa does not observe daylight saving time. Its local time stays at UTC+6 year-round, so there are no spring or autumn clock changes to track when planning meetings, travel, or delivery schedules.

What is the time difference between Kuqa and New York?

Kuqa is 11 hours ahead of New York during New York’s winter schedule (EST, UTC-5) and 10 hours ahead during summer (EDT, UTC-4). For example, when it is 9:00 AM in Kuqa, it is 10:00 PM the previous day in New York during EST or 11:00 PM the previous day during EDT, which is why morning calls in Kuqa are usually difficult for US teams.

What is the best time to call Kuqa from the US or UK?

From the UK, the best overlap is usually late afternoon to early evening in Kuqa, which falls around late morning to early afternoon in London depending on whether the UK is on GMT or BST. From the US East Coast, many workable calls happen in Kuqa evening hours, because 7:00 PM in Kuqa is 8:00 AM in New York during EST or 9:00 AM during EDT, making it suitable for business calls without forcing a late-night US meeting.

What is the UTC offset for Kuqa?

The UTC offset for Kuqa is UTC+6. That means local time in Kuqa is always six hours ahead of UTC, with no daylight saving adjustment at any point in the year.

What currency does Kuqa use?

Kuqa uses the Chinese yuan (CNY), the national currency of China. Travelers and business visitors should expect pricing, invoices, transport fares, and retail transactions to be denominated in CNY, whether they are paying in cash, by Chinese mobile wallet, or through a local banking channel.

Is Kuqa on the same time as Beijing?

No, Kuqa is not on the same local time basis as Asia/Shanghai / Beijing time in this context. Kuqa uses Asia/Urumqi (UTC+6), which is 2 hours behind Beijing’s UTC+8, so when it is 8:00 AM in Kuqa, it is 10:00 AM in Beijing.
